The Gold Logie winner's stunning contemporary performance was a visual representation of his life with Connie before she sadly passed away in 2017 following a battle with cancer.
After the routine, the actor was visibly choked up and could only manage to say: "All the feelings. Can you feel it?"
Audience and judges were evidently touched by the moving tribute, with host Amanda Keller saying: "It affected everybody."
Speaking before the dance, Sam remembered his sibling by describing how "she left an extraordinary legacy for this country".
"The biggest thing she taught me is that now is awesome and to insist on joy."
